How to Remove Crop Marks in Word
Microsoft Word 2007 allows users to add crop marks to provide guidance of where to cut and trim paper to a different size. These marks are helpful when printing items such as brochures, pamphlets and business cards that need to be cut to a smaller size. Remove the crop marks from a document if you no longer need or wish to show where cuts need to be made.
Instructions
-
-
1
Click the "Microsoft Office" button in upper-left corner of Microsoft Word.
-
2
Click the "Word Options" button located at the bottom of the Microsoft Office menu.
-
-
3
Click "Advanced" from the left navigation of the Word Options window.
-
4
Uncheck the box next to "Show crop marks" under the "Show document section."
